Enhancing CCTV Connectivity with Ethernet Extenders

Ethernet extenders are powerful tools for expanding the reach of surveillance cameras beyond the traditional limitations of Ethernet cables. In modern CCTV systems, the need for high-quality video transmission over long distances is critical, especially for large facilities or outdoor environments. Unlike standard Ethernet cabling that typically maxes out at 100 meters, Ethernet extenders can significantly increase the transmission distance, allowing for seamless connectivity without signal degradation. This makes them ideal for installations where cameras are located far from the recording or monitoring equipment.

Cost-Effective Alternative to Fiber

For organizations seeking cost-efficient solutions, Ethernet Extender present a more affordable alternative to fiber optic installations. Deploying fiber can be expensive due to the specialized cables and installation processes required. Ethernet extenders, however, leverage existing copper wiring or standard network infrastructure to transmit data over long distances. This not only reduces the upfront costs but also simplifies maintenance, as technicians can work with familiar Ethernet standards. The result is a high-performance CCTV network that doesn’t compromise on video quality or reliability.

Supporting High-Definition Video

Modern surveillance demands high-definition video to ensure that every detail is captured accurately. Ethernet extenders are designed to support high data rates, which are essential for transmitting HD or even 4K video feeds. By maintaining a stable connection over long distances, extenders prevent packet loss and latency issues that can affect video clarity. This capability is especially valuable for security applications where precise image quality is necessary, such as monitoring critical infrastructure, industrial sites, or high-security areas.

Simplifying System Expansion

One of the key advantages of using Ethernet extenders in CCTV systems is their ability to simplify network expansion. When a surveillance network needs additional cameras in areas previously unreachable, extenders allow for straightforward integration without the need for extensive rewiring. This modular approach supports scalable growth, ensuring that security coverage can evolve alongside facility expansion. Technicians can quickly deploy new cameras while leveraging the existing network, making Ethernet extenders a practical choice for dynamic surveillance environments.

Reliability and Interference Resistance

CCTV systems often operate in environments with electrical interference or challenging conditions that can impact network performance. Ethernet extenders are engineered to maintain reliable data transmission even in such scenarios. Many extenders come with advanced features like signal boosting, noise reduction, and surge protection, which safeguard video feeds from disruption. This reliability ensures continuous monitoring and minimizes downtime, providing peace of mind to security teams who rely on uninterrupted surveillance for safety and asset protection.
